Waffel, feminine, ‘waffle, wafer,’ Modern High German only, properly a Low German word; compare Dutch wafel (hence English waffle), The Waffel was so called from its resemblance to the honeycomb, for the French term gaufre signifies both ‘honeycomb’ and ‘waffle’ Compare English wafer and Wake.
